When a cell is in a hypotonic solution cell will immediately start to swell because there are too few osmotically active solutes in the outside solution (water moves into cell). When the Elodea was placed in the salt solution, the vacuoles disappeared and the protoplasm came away from the cell wall making the organelles appear to be clumped in the middle of the cell.
